Shield cell keybind

I noticed that if you have several shield cell banks, using this button makes all of them use one cell.
I think everyone would agree that it makes this button almost useless if you have several cell banks, and forces you to use incredibly inconvenient fire group cycling.
 
Good point. That button should only fire one cell and cycle through all available shield banks starting with best rated one first.
 
Shield Cell Questions

I bought some shield sells, they give me 9/9 charges.

Does this means I can replenish a damaged shield ring 9 times ?

Is it ok it is just bound to a key/joystick, it doesnt need to be on a fire group yeh ?

What do the more expensive shield cell's offer ?

Thanks.
 
Yes, binding them to a key saves you the hassle of having them in a fire group. Yes, you can replenish shields 9 times until you have to refill your ammo at any outpost, then you get 9 charges again. The more expensive shield cells, as far as I know, replenish more shield amount, but may have fewer charges before they need to be recharged.

Overall, shield cells are crazily overpowered at the moment, if you ask me.
 
I bought some shield sells, they give me 9/9 charges..
You mean 1/9? That should be 10 total 1 in the clip and 9 spare.
Anyways, A cells boost more but with less charges.
You should at least use a class 1/2 the size of your shield.
You can use cells in two slots and they will boost twice the amount.
